Herbie Hancock and Chick Corea record ‘An Evening With Herbie Hancock & Chick Corea: In Concert,’ a live album for Columbia (1978)
‘An Evening With Herbie Hancock & Chick Corea: In Concert’ is a double live album recorded in February, 1978 over the course of several performances and released in November 1978 by Columbia.

Track Listing : 1.Homecoming (Chick Corea) – 19:11 . 2.Ostinato (Béla Bartók) – 03:01 . 3.The Hook (Chick Corea / Herbie Hancock) – 13:30 . 4.Bouquet (Bobby Hutcherson) – 19:22 . 5.Maiden Voyage (Herbie Hancock) – 08:25 . 6.La Fiesta (Chick Corea) – 08:11
Musicians : Herbie Hancock – Piano . Chick Corea – Piano
Production : Produced By David Rubinson, Herbie Hancock Phill Brown – Mastering . Fred Catero – Mixing . Rory Kaplan – Engineer . Bernie Kirsh – Editing, Engineer
Package : Tony Cohan – Liner Notes . Jeffrey Cohen – Liner Notes . Ellie Hughes – Design . Tom Hughes – Design . Michael Manoogian – Design . Roz Levin Perlmutter – Photography . Darryl Pitt – Photography
Recorded In February, 1978 At Masonic Auditorium, San Francisco; Dorothy Chandler Pavilion, Los Angeles; Golden Hall, San Diego; Hill Auditorium, Ann Arbor.
Released In November 1978 By Columbia.
